Tamil Nadu Chief Minister Vijay on Monday announced a waiver of cooperative bank crop loans of up to Rs 50,000 for marginal farmers and a relief of Rs 5,000 for large farmers.
The scheme is expected to benefit 14.22 lakh farmers across the state and will entail a total government expenditure of Rs 2,044 crore, the Chief Minister said.

The announcement was made by CM Vijay on Monday, May 25.
Marginal farmers with outstanding cooperative bank crop loans of up to Rs 50,000 will have their dues fully waived under the scheme. Large farmers will receive a flat relief of Rs 5,000 toward their crop loan repayment.
The state government did not immediately specify a timeline for the disbursal of the waiver amount or the modalities for its implementation.
